JR, there''s a lot of content wrapped up in Jeff''s and Jon''s replies but the reality of your circumstances - buying a 25'' sailboat - will probably present you with only one option: deck stepped mast. It would be a totally acceptable choice for you, assuming the boat was properly engineered.
I share the same preference Jeff does re: deck vs. keel stepped (altho'' I sail offshore with the alleged ''better'' keel-stepped mast) but, for a small boat which has simplicity as one of it''s key benefits, I would think a deck stepped mast would be far preferable: easily raised/lowered by you with some inexpensive
line, rings and tackle and no deck penetration to worry about re: weather when unstepped. Can''t imagine why you would want to change ''simple'' for more complicated (and most likely a bit more expensive).
